I would like to refer to the question of the salaries of rural postmasters. I think the Postmaster General might well discriminate between the class he refers to as farmers, who take the post office merely as an accommodation to their neighbours and distribute the mail matter among them, and the class of postmasters who keep the post offices in villages and small towns. As a matter of fact, these men in many cases, have no revenue except from the post office. Their remuneration, as the Postmaster Gen eral will admit-I remember he admitted it a year ago-is very small, ranging sometimes from $200 to $500 a year.
